Owing to a resurge of COVID-19 infections across the country, the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) has suspended junior inter-state tournaments at least till the end of May.
BCCI secretary Jay Shah informed the BCCI affiliates about the decision through an email on Tuesday. “While our endeavour was to get in as many matches as was practicable across different age groups in the season, prevailing circumstances have now forced us to suspend all age-group tournaments,” Shah stated in the email, accessed by The Hindu. “This is on account of the fact that active COVID cases are on the rise and organising tournaments requires intercity travel, strict quarantine measures and the creation and maintenance of bio-secure bubbles for the participants.
